Fraud

Dec. 30, 11:40 p.m.:  At the Sunoco station on the 400 block of East Township Line Road, an employee reported that he received a call from someone claiming to be his boss’s supervisor. He advised him that he needed money sent to him for supplies that were getting delivered. He stated that he should remove money from the register and put it in the BitCoin machine. He supplied an email address to send the BitCoin.
